Big B to work in Mohanlal's film for free
Saturday, April 17, 2010 14:24 IST
By Santa Banta News Network
Amitabh Bachchan will work for free in a forthcoming film starring Malayalam superstar Mohanlal.

"Mohanlal, great exponent of his art and craft, one of the finest actors of the country, from Kerala and Malayalam cinema had come over to finalize dates and schedules for the film he is making directed by Capt Ravi," Amitabh posted on his blog.

"It's a small guest appearance and I had agreed. They had come over to officially sign me on and make payments etc...Payments? For a guest appearance of 3 days? With Mohanlal who has always had my greatest admiration? No way !! I don't charge money for such acts. And told them so.

"I shall just gloat in the honour that I shall derive by working in a Malayalam film and that too with the exceptional Mohanlal."

The yet-to-be titled film will be shot at Ooty in Tamil Nadu.
